What Is Myofunctional Therapy

Myofunctional therapy in Polaris, OH, focuses on improving the function and coordination of the facial, mouth, and throat muscles. At Stephanie Briggs, DDS, we offer personalized myofunctional therapy to help patients address issues such as improper tongue posture, mouth breathing, and swallowing difficulties. We understand that breaking long-standing habits like thumb-sucking or pacifier use can be challenging for both children and their families. That’s why we offer a specialized Habit Correction Program under the umbrella of myofunctional therapy. Designed for children aged 6 and older who genuinely want to stop but have struggled to do so despite multiple attempts, this five-week program focuses on identifying the root causes of the habit. Through positive reinforcement, a team-based approach involving parents and siblings, and targeted myofunctional therapy techniques, we help children overcome these habits for good—without the frustration and tears that often accompany over-the-counter methods.

Benefits of Myofunctional Therapy

Myofunctional therapy offers a wide range of benefits for both children and adults by addressing improper oral habits and improving muscle function. Some of the key benefits include:

  • Corrects tongue posture and improves swallowing patterns
  • Encourages nasal breathing over mouth breathing
  • Helps eliminate harmful habits like thumb-sucking and tongue thrusting
  • Supports proper dental alignment and jaw development
  • Improves speech clarity and reduces speech issues
  • Enhances overall facial muscle coordination
  • Contributes to better sleep and reduced snoring by promoting proper airway function

Myofunctional Therapy for Thumb-Sucking

Thumb sucking is a normal, common habit among babies and toddlers, often serving as a self-soothing mechanism. Children may suck their thumbs or fingers for various reasons, including feelings of tiredness, fear, illness, or stress. While this habit can be comforting and calming in the short term, prolonged thumb sucking or pacifier use can lead to long-term effects if not addressed. At Stephanie Briggs, DDS, we offer a Thumb Sucking Elimination Program as part of our myofunctional therapy services. This program is designed to address the underlying causes of thumb sucking and help children break the habit, preventing potential issues and promoting healthier oral development.
